Herman Cain and Newt Gingrich are having a Lincoln-Douglas style debate tonight in Texas, starting at 8 p.m. Eastern.

This is an interesting twist, mostly because it’s just Cain and Newt.  As I mentioned before, I view this as a chance for Newt to replace Cain as the leading not-Romney; or alternatively, for Cain to show that he can debate with the best of them and that he has the substance needed to make his surge more than temporary.
